Ecolac (ABS- Acrylonitrile Butadiene Styrene)
- ABS is a widely used thermoplastic polymer known for its versatility, strength, and impact resistance. Here’s a detailed overview:
- Key Properties:
- Impact Resistance: ABS is highly resistant to impact and can withstand shocks, making it suitable for applications that require durability.
- Strength and Stiffness: It has good mechanical strength and rigidity, which allows it to maintain its shape under stress.
- Heat Resistance: ABS can withstand higher temperatures compared to many other plastics, although it may warp at very high temperatures.
- Chemical Resistance: It exhibits moderate resistance to many chemicals, oils, and fats, although it can be affected by some solvents.
- Ease of Processing: ABS can be easily molded, extruded, and fabricated, making it a popular choice in manufacturing.
- Surface Finish: It can be easily painted, coated, or finished, which allows for aesthetic versatility in final products.
